Top 5 Boxing Games on Android in Africa for Q4 2022

The fourth quarter of 2022 saw intriguing trends among the top boxing games on the Android platform in Africa. Here's a detailed look at the performance of the top 5 games based on data from Sensor Tower.

WWE Mayhem, published by Reliance Games, experienced a fluctuating trend in weekly revenue, starting at $38 and peaking at $403 in the week of October 24. Weekly downloads showed a downward trend initially, dropping from 5.1K in late September to 2.9K by late November, but recovered to 3.7K in the last week of December. Active users saw a decline from approximately 10.2K to 6.3K by the end of November, with a slight recovery to 6.9K at the end of the quarter.

Real Boxing 2 by Vivid Games S.A. showed consistent weekly revenue, averaging around $100, with a slight dip in early December. Downloads fluctuated significantly, peaking at 8.4K in mid-October and dropping to a low of 1.7K by the end of October, before stabilizing around 3K-4K in December. Active users followed a similar pattern, with a high of 18.3K in late September, decreasing to 6.9K by the end of October, and stabilizing around 8K-10K towards the end of the quarter.

Boxing Star: Real Boxing Fight from ThumbAge Co., Ltd. saw modest weekly revenue, peaking at $133 in mid-December. Weekly downloads remained relatively low, ranging from 448 to 1K, with a slight increase towards the end of the quarter. Active users also saw a decline, starting at 3.3K in late September and dropping to around 2.1K by mid-November, with a slight increase to 2.8K by the end of December.

EA SPORTS™ UFC® Mobile 2, published by Electronic Arts, maintained steady weekly downloads, ranging from 8.3K to 10.6K, with a peak in early December. Revenue remained modest, peaking at $64 in late September and fluctuating around $20-$50 throughout the quarter. Active users remained relatively stable, starting at 15.3K and ending at 14.1K.

MMA Manager 2: Ultimate Fight by Prey Studios saw lower weekly downloads, averaging around 400-500, with a slight dip to 256 in mid-December. Revenue was minimal, peaking at $73 in late November. Active users showed a gradual decline from 778 in late September to 555 by the end of December.
